All right, we know! When the subject “high school exchange” is being discussed, most people immediately think of going to the US. Living a year in an American family, going to an American school, feeling high school spirit and, with some luck, taking part in a high school prom. Most certainly a wonderful experience but also, well, going with the crowd. And perhaps that is not your thing?

You may be a person choosing your owns paths, selecting your own adventures and ways of life. Perhaps you also already are quite good at English, and want to get fluent in another language. If so, take a look at the 21 exchange countries we offer. Most of them are in Europe, much closer to home than the US. And most of them are possible to reach by train, reducing your environmental impact and making Greta happy.

Here are some suggestions

  • Do you love skiing and having great outdoors close to your home? Then Switzerland may be a perfect destination for you. Close to France, Italy, Germany and Austria, and with the Alps in south. Here they speak four languages, but most probably you will be staying in the German speaking parts.

  • If French is your idea of a beautiful language, then you should consider spending your high school exchange in France, perfecting it. This country offers so much, the Riviera to the south, a long Atlantic coast to the west, the Alps in the east and, of course, the capital city of Paris.

  • There are few countries people are as passionate about as Italy. Just imagine living there for a year, with Italian food, culture, football, cafés, while perfecting your Italian. Also, think of visiting famous cities like Rome, Florence, Venice, Naples. A dream that can come true.

  • You can of course also make your English perfect in Europe, in the UK or in Ireland. Called the “Emerald Isle,” due to the vast greenery throughout the island, and with a fantastic musical heritage. Here you may also learn some Gaelic, the other national language. Céad Mile Fáilte!

  • Our last suggestion is a bit of a dark horse. If we say sauna, a great wildlife and a thousand lakes, you may understand we are referring to Finland. Here you find the home of Santa Claus, but also a famous education system. The Finnish language may be a challenge, though.
